Early Life

Adrian Thomas-Townsel also known as Ayestí is an American Pop/Hip-Hop Artist and founder/CEO of Hussla LLC.

Ayestí was born in Lima Ohio but was raised in Colombus, Ohio. His musical influences are very diverse; rapper Lil Wayne and Pop Punk Bands like All Time Low and Panic! At The Disco are just a few of the musical acts he credits for his interest in making music.

Education

Ayestí graduated from Westerville Central High School in 2018. He would graduate with a 4.1 GPA and is currently enrolled at Columbus State Community College pursuing a double major in exercise science and Finance respectively.
